函式名:ldap_unbind()
適用版本:所有版本的PHP都支援該函式。
用法:ldap_unbind()函式用於關閉與LDAP伺服器的連線。它接受一個引數,即之前使用ldap_connect()函式建立的連線資源。
語法:bool ldap_unbind ( resource $link_identifier )
引數:
- $link_identifier:連線資源,表示與LDAP伺服器的連線。
返回值:成功關閉連線時返回TRUE,否則返回FALSE。
示例:
// 建立與LDAP伺服器的連線
$ldapconn = ldap_connect("ldap.example.com", 389)
or die("無法連線到LDAP伺服器");
// 繫結到LDAP伺服器
$ldapbind = ldap_bind($ldapconn, "cn=admin,dc=example,dc=com", "password")
or die("無法進行LDAP繫結");
// 執行某些操作...
// 關閉與LDAP伺服器的連線
ldap_unbind($ldapconn);
在上述示例中,我們首先使用ldap_connect()函式建立與LDAP伺服器的連線。然後使用ldap_bind()函式將使用者名稱和密碼繫結到LDAP伺服器。接下來,我們可以執行一些操作,如搜尋、新增、修改或刪除LDAP條目。最後,使用ldap_unbind()函式關閉與LDAP伺服器的連線。